Overview

Environmental Impact Assessment (EIA) is a systematic process for identifying, predicting, and evaluating the potential environmental impacts of proposed projects before implementation. It helps in assessing impacts on air, water, land, biodiversity, and social environment, while developing mitigation measures to ensure sustainable development and regulatory compliance. EIA is an essential component of the Environmental Clearance (EC) process under the EIA Notification, 2006 issued by the Ministry of Environment, Forest and Climate Change (MoEF&CC).

Applicable Regulatory Framework

  • Environment (Protection) Act, 1986
  • Environmental Impact Assessment (EIA) Notification, 2006 (as amended)
  • Environment (Protection) Rules, 1986
  • Guidelines issued by MoEF&CC / CPCB / SPCBs
